Jasper National Park

Jasper National Park is the largest national park in the Canadian Rocky Mountains. It is located in the province of Alberta. The park includes the glaciers of the Columbia Icefield, hot springs, lakes, waterfalls and, of course, mountains. Wildlife in the park include elk[?], moose, mountain goats[?], bighorn sheep[?], bears and caribou.

Jasper was named after Jasper Hawes, who operated a post in the region for the North West Company.
